| /** |
| * This method is the core method during the trace of the object graph. |
| * The role of this method is to: |
| * |
| * 1. Ensure the traced object is not collected. |
| * 2. If this is the first visit to the object enqueue it to be scanned. |
| * 3. Return the forwarded reference to the object. |
| * |
| * In this instance, we refer objects in the mark-sweep space to the |
| * msSpace for tracing, and defer to the superclass for all others. |
| * |
| * @param object The object to be traced. |
| * @return The new reference to the same object instance. |
| */ |
| @Inline |
| public ObjectReference traceObject(ObjectReference object) { |
| if (object.isNull()) return object; |
| if (Space.isInSpace(StickyMS.MARK_SWEEP, object)) |
| return StickyMS.msSpace.traceObject(this, object); |
| else |
| return object; |
| } |
| |
| /** |
| * Process any remembered set entries. This means enumerating the |
| * mod buffer and for each entry, marking the object as unlogged |
| * and enqueing it for scanning. |
| */ |
| protected void processRememberedSets() { |
| logMessage(2, "processing modBuffer"); |
| while (!modBuffer.isEmpty()) { |
| ObjectReference src = modBuffer.pop(); |
| HeaderByte.markAsUnlogged(src); |
| processNode(src); |
| } |
| } |
